Nepal Floods 2026: Latest Situation
Nepal is continuing a large-scale search and rescue operation following catastrophic flooding that began on 26 August 2026 in the country’s northern Himalayan region.
The disaster was triggered after an ice-rock avalanche and associated glacial event sent a massive volume of water, rocks and debris into the river system near the Nepal-China border. The resulting torrent travelled downstream, causing severe flooding and destruction along river corridors including the Bhotekoshi and Trishuli systems.
The impact has been particularly severe in parts of Rasuwa and Nuwakot, where communities, roads, bridges and hydropower infrastructure have been badly affected.
As rescue teams continue searching damaged settlements and hydropower facilities, the number of confirmed deaths and missing people continues to change.
Nepal Flood 2026 Death Toll
At least 939 deaths have been reported in Nepal in the latest reporting available on 31 August.
However, casualty figures differ between sources and continue to be revised.
Reuters previously cited Nepal’s National Disaster Risk Reduction and Management Authority (NDRRMA) as reporting 903 deaths and 4,247 people missing. Later reporting placed the Nepal death toll at at least 939.
The difference reflects the rapidly changing situation on the ground. Bodies are still being recovered, victims are being identified and authorities are continuing to reconcile reports from different districts and rescue teams.

Why Are the Death Toll Figures Different? (Nepal Flood 2026)
Readers may see different numbers reported by government authorities, news organisations and international agencies.
This does not necessarily mean that one source is reporting false information.
During a major disaster, casualty figures can change for several reasons.
First, rescue teams may recover victims in remote or inaccessible areas hours or days after the initial event. Some victims may initially be listed as missing before being confirmed alive or deceased.
Second, authorities in different districts may report information at different times. A national disaster-management database may therefore be updated after local authorities have already provided figures to journalists.
Third, unidentified victims may not immediately be included in an official identified-death total.

What Happened in Nepal 2026?
The disaster began on 26 August 2026 after an ice-rock avalanche and glacial event in the Himalayan border region.
The event sent a huge amount of water, rock and debris into the river system. The sudden increase in water and sediment created a powerful downstream flow that rapidly overwhelmed areas along the river corridor.
The combination of high-speed water, rocks and debris made the flooding particularly destructive.
Unlike conventional river flooding, a flash flood of this type can arrive with very little warning. Large boulders, trees, mud and other debris can also be carried by the water, dramatically increasing the destructive force.
Reuters reported that the immediate disaster was associated with an ice-rock avalanche entering the Lhende Khola river. The resulting flooding then caused extensive destruction downstream.
Rasuwa Among the Worst-Affected Areas
Rasuwa, in northern Nepal, has emerged as one of the central areas of the disaster.
The district’s mountainous geography makes emergency response particularly difficult. Roads and bridges are essential for connecting remote communities with larger towns and emergency facilities, meaning damage to transport infrastructure can quickly isolate affected populations.
The flooding also struck areas containing important hydropower infrastructure.
Rescue teams have been working to reach workers and communities affected by the flood while dealing with damaged roads, unstable terrain and continuing risks.
Nuwakot and the Trishuli River Corridor
Neighbouring Nuwakot has also been heavily affected.
The Trishuli river system is an important transport, settlement and hydropower corridor. Flooding along the river has damaged infrastructure and complicated access to affected locations.
The destruction of bridges and roads means that emergency teams may have to use alternative routes, helicopters or other specialised equipment to reach isolated communities.
The disaster demonstrates the vulnerability of settlements and infrastructure built along Nepal’s steep Himalayan river valleys.
Hydropower Projects at the Centre of Rescue Efforts
One of the most difficult aspects of the disaster has been the impact on Nepal’s hydropower industry.
Several hydropower projects are located along rivers and steep mountain valleys. These locations provide the water resources necessary for electricity generation but can also expose infrastructure and workers to floods, landslides and other geological hazards.
Reuters reported that rescue teams were focusing on several hydropower facilities where workers were feared trapped or missing.
Projects mentioned in reporting include:
- Upper Trishuli-1
- Upper Trishuli-3A
- Upper Trishuli-3B
- Chilime
- Langtang Khola
- Mailung Khola
Associated Press reported that around 900 workers connected to 12 hydropower projects in Rasuwa and Nuwakot were missing or unaccounted for, with some believed to be trapped inside tunnels.
The situation has made hydropower facilities a major focus of the continuing rescue operation.
Workers Trapped in Hydropower Tunnels
Hydropower tunnels present a particularly difficult rescue challenge.
Workers inside tunnels can become isolated when entrances are blocked by mud, rocks, water or collapsed infrastructure.
Rescuers must first determine whether sections of the tunnel remain structurally safe before entering.
Heavy machinery, specialist rescue equipment and trained teams may therefore be required.
The situation is further complicated by the mountainous terrain and damage to roads leading to the affected sites.
International expertise has also been involved in some rescue operations, including assistance from neighbouring countries.
Roads and Bridges Destroyed
The floods have caused extensive damage to Nepal’s transportation infrastructure.
Roads and bridges are particularly important in the Himalayan region because many settlements depend on a limited number of access routes.
When a bridge is destroyed or a road is washed away, entire communities can become temporarily isolated.
The destruction also affects the emergency response itself.
Rescue teams require functioning roads to transport:
- food;
- drinking water;
- medical supplies;
- fuel;
- rescue equipment;
- heavy machinery.
Damage to electricity and communications infrastructure can further complicate the situation.
Search and Rescue Operations
Nepal’s security forces and emergency responders have been conducting large-scale search and rescue operations.
Teams are searching affected settlements, river corridors, damaged infrastructure and hydropower facilities.
Helicopters have become particularly important in areas where roads and bridges are no longer usable.
Rescuers face several dangers of their own, including unstable slopes, damaged buildings, fast-moving water and the possibility of additional landslides.
Authorities must therefore balance the urgency of reaching missing people with the safety of rescue personnel.
